This section explains how to open and browse PDF documents.
Each open document is displayed in the center of ViewSign Desktop. Every operation on this document can only be done if the document was correctly imported and is displayed in the center.
The components for document navigation are:
- Document Navigation Tree
- Document Display Area
The left panel is the document navigation tree. This structure varies depending on the type of selected file.
In the simple file structure is a single layer. See below.
In the advanced dossier the structure has three levels. See below.
To move from one document to another simply click on the name of the document in the tree structure.
Display Area
This middle section shows the PDF document and you can interact with it.
To move between the various pages of the document and increase or decrease the page zoom detail you need to use the document navigation bar.

Signature Field Management
ViewSign Desktop allows creation and editing of signature acrofields. It is also possible to specify several properties for each signature acrofield.
This panel displays all signature areas, the empty signature fields and signed fields. You can also select, alter the properties, delete or change the order of a signature area and/or a signature field.
There are three items shown in this panel:
- A single Signature Area
- Empty Signature Field
- Signed Signature Fields
Free Signature Area
Are the orange areas. These areas can be resized and moved around inside the document page.
Empty Signature Field
Signature fields are saved in the PDF document. The signature fields can not be moved but only resized and deleted, provided that the PDF is not already digitally signed.
Signed Signature Field
These fields cannot be edited or deleted because they are embedded into the PDF document.
